Why Might You Need a Local Locksmith for Your Car?
Car locksmith professionals are specialized experts trained to handle a variety of automotive lock and key issues. Here are some typical circumstances where their services are essential:
Car Lockouts: This is the most common factor to call a vehicle locksmith. If you've unintentionally locked your keys inside your car or lost them completely, a locksmith can assist you get access without causing damage.
Lost or Stolen Keys: Losing your car keys or having them stolen is stressful, but a replacement key can be easily crafted by a skilled locksmith.
Broken Keys: Over time, car keys can wear out, and in some cases, they might even break inside your car's lock or ignition. A locksmith can securely extract the broken key and replace it.
Faulty Car Locks: Locks can end up being jammed or stop working due to rust, wear, or damage. A locksmith can repair or replace damaged locks on doors or trunks.
Transponder Key Programming: Modern cars frequently utilize transponder keys with embedded microchips for added security. A locksmith with the right tools can program these keys to sync with your vehicle.
Key Fob Issues: If your car's key fob quits working, locksmith professionals can either repair the existing remote or offer you with a new one.

1. Just how much does it cost to work with a local car locksmith?The cost differs
depending upon the service you require. For instance, a basic car lockout service may cost ₤ 50-- ₤ 150, while key replacement or programming can be ₤ 100-- ₤ 300, depending upon the intricacy.
2. Can a locksmith make a replacement key without the original?Yes, an expert locksmith can create a replacement key even if you don't have the initial. They can use your car's VIN(Vehicle Identification Number)or special key codes for this function. 3. Will a locksmith damage my car during service?No, a
reliable locksmith utilizes specialized tools and techniques to prevent damaging your vehicle while getting access or repairing the locking system. 4. For how long does it consider a locksmith to open a car?In most cases, opening a car
takes anywhere from 5 to 30 minutes, depending on the type of lock
and car model. 5. Do locksmith professionals manage key fob programming?Yes, numerous locksmiths are equipped to program key fobs and transponder keys
, frequently at a much lower expense than a dealership. 6. What must I do if my key breaks in the ignition?Turn off the car and prevent attempting to extract the key yourself, as this might cause further damage.
Call a locksmith right away-- they have the tools to get rid of the broken piece without harming the ignition.
